The Plane of Storms is a land of enormous forests, great mountains, scoured deserts, and stormy lakes. The realm is the manifestation of the will of Karana, the Rainkeeper, who resides in his Bastion of Thunder atop Mount Grenidor, which sits in the middle of a vast expanse of open wilderness. Jagged and impassable ridges extend from Mount Grenidor, dividing the land into three areas. Tribes of Storm Giants call this land home.

To one side of Grenidor is Krendic, the Desert of Chaos. It is a sea of hard, dark brown stone polished smooth by wind-blown sand. To another side is Renidar, the Forest of Tears. Massive trees grow here and travel is made via their huge branches. Above and below, the trees seem to extend indefinitely, disappearing into a haze of fog.

Then there are the plains. Large rivers flow down the mountain and across the plains to empty into a large lake along the southwest border. Shipwrecks can be seen on the southern shore. Some smaller lakes have formed where water has collected on its journey to the southwest.


Level 55 is required to enter the zone without a key on the live servers.

You enter this zone at the graveyard, which is a bunch of bodies washed up on the beach in a forested area with several small rivers. The trees and animals here are not KOS. If you follow along the beach you'll come to a sort of castle filled with giants. Giants are KOS and see invis. Along the north edge of the zone are four tunnels. There are other tunnels that connect the other areas to eachother, but you can find that out when you explore.

The first tunnel is just a few feet from the zonein and is filled with stranded travellers. It's a very long tunnel... in the last cave is the zoneout, a merchant, and several quest types. The people are indifferent at first but do have faction. Since they guard the only exit, and the key quest, you really don't want to kill them.

The second tunnel is underwater and leads to a dead forested area near a large cliff. The trees are dubious but the animals here are KOS (but don't see invisible). There's a different race of giants that live in a fort here (KOS and see invis). Just to your left you'll see a treehouse perched over a cliff. You can walk the branches to get to the treehouse, but the demon-bees inside (apparently called krovians) are aggressive and see invis. I've never jumped down the cliff, but I suspect it leads to the same place as the third tunnel. There's a mysterious NPC in the far corner of this section, you'll want to go have a chat with him.

The third tunnel is just a few feet past the second one. It leads to a central area with a big spinning whirlwind and lots of frogs sitting around tidepools. The frogs are KOS but don't see invisible. There's a door here, you'll need a key to go through it.

The fourth tunnel leads to a desert area. The animals here are not KOS and there's a third race of giants whose camp is a tent (KOS and see invisible). No traps, but giants like to stand behind hills and large rocks so watch where you're going.

This plane is basically separated in to three distinct roughly triangular areas and a center area.
Zonein is southeast corner of the southern area. A few steps northeast from the zone in is a tunnel entrance which leads
through four caves to a single tree, which is the zoneout. In the last cave resides Askr the Lost, the (drunken) leader of all those Norrathian people who seem to be stranded on this plane.
According to the stories of those people they came here by means of a large storm. Now we finally know where the Bermuda Triangle leads to ;)
Also Bittrik the Unkempt has taken home inside the cave. He knows a lot of the history of the Plane of Storms.
Askr's people are all indifferent to a Tunarian druid.

The animal and plant life in this area is dubiously... and I felt a bit offended that the bears where not amiably... but well they belong to Karana and he
was probably pissed that I stopped his rain too often ;)

At least the treant like creatures doesn't seem to give faction hits, but are social. Not sure about the others. But everything I tried could be snared and rooted.
But even the yard trash here hits for 800, give or take.

If you turn north and west from the zonein you fill finally reach an underwater tunnel which leads to the northern area. This area is
inhabitated with agressive frogs (the frogs in the first area are non kos). There is also a giant city in this area with one of the
three different type of giants who inhabitate this plane. A nice 35/35 2HS AC25 weapon with several other stats dropped here.
All giants drop the obligatory giant head and other stuff, probably quest related. Didn't found a npc to turn in heads yet.


There is also a tree city like Kelethin in this area, which is inhabitate by ... well ... something that would be the result if you cross
a bixie, an ogre and an aviak. Those bees are agressive, too

Frogs give negative faction on Lost Kingdom of Lok, Giants 2 negative giant faction hit and a positive hit for Askr and his people, while
the bees give only negative faction for their own kind.

Another tunnel leads to a desertous area in the west which is inhabitated by nonagressive scorpions, rockfiends, cactoren and other usual desert stuff.
There is another giant city here.

Back to the first area leads another tunnel, which ends in front of the 3rd giant city. At least three named giants live there, one of them not targetable.

In the center area, which is accessible through tunnels from each outer area, there are more agressive frogs and a large stationary twister like storm.
In a building nearby is the portal to the next plane. Of course you need some key.

Only giants seem to be able to see through invis, frogs can't. Didn't check the bees.

That is in fact correct. If you hail Mauvin in the prison in Plane of Justice, he'll ask you to take evidence of his innocence to the Tribunal. Once you find the Tribunal, there are six different trials you can complete. You can only do it with a single group. I am told that the trial of execution is the most popular, because it's the easiest of the six. Anyway, after you complete the trial, take whatever you get from it back to the Tribunal, they'll tell you they'll agree to hear Mauvin's case. Go back to Mauvin and talk to him, he'll tell you to talk to Karana and Mithaniel Marr... end result of this quest is you can now enter the Plane of Storms (as well as the Plane of Valor.) Plane of Storms entrance is on Plane of Tranquility... near the windmill (entrance to Plane of Innovation) you'll see a little island a little ways into the ocean, on the island there's a rock with a picture of lightning on it, that's the enterance to Plane of Storms.

The access to the zone is a small mountain surrounded by water. This can by found by entering a tunnel near the PoI windmill.

The zone itself is awesome. Think Plane of Growth and your not far off. Several hidden sections exist in the zone which promise excellent small raid potential.

The majority of the wildlife is non-agro in the main part of the zone, however they are social. Giants also play a big part in the zone, level 60 and above.

Several named mobs wander around, lvl 65 or above.
